Citrulline eliminated cecal C. difficile in ABX+HGM hamsters. ( A–D ) Cecal contents in ABX + HGM hamsters were collected on days 3 and 20 post-infection. The fecal microbiota of a human donor was included for reference. CosmosID performed the sample processing and sequencing. A newer CosmosID common kingdom 1.0.0 analysis workflow was used for analysis. ( A–B ) Alpha and beta diversities of cecal microbiota. n = 4 ABX + HGM hamsters per group. ( C ) A heatmap of the relative abundance of cecal bacteria. The relative abundance of C. difficile was too low to be shown in the top 20 bacteria list. n = 4 ABX + HGM hamsters per group. ( D ) Relative cecal C. difficile abundance. Citrulline treatment eliminated cecal C. difficile in infected hamsters on day 3 and vancomycin-treated infected hamsters on day 20. A low cecal level of C. difficile was found in vancomycin-treated infected hamsters on day 20. C, citrulline; V, vancomycin. Mean ± SD. n = 4 ABX + HGM hamsters per group. All statistical tests were calculated by CosmosID.
